Ms. Anu Verma, Regional Coordinator for Asia of the International Land Coalition (ILC), and Mr. Stefano Di Gessa, Senior Specialist for Impact, Regionalization and Learning, visited Mongolia.
During the visit, the delegation worked in Ulaanbaatar city and Bornuur soum of Tuv aimag to support preparations for the “Global Policy Dialogue” to be organized in Mongolia from 9–14 June this year within the framework of the International Year of Rangelands and Pastoralists (IYRP 2026) and the 17th Conference of the Parties to the United Nations Convention to Combat Desertification (COP17).

Roadmap for future digital livestock advisory ecosystem in Mongolia with a focus on integrated functionalities in the Nuudelchin environment as well as stakeholder coordination mechanisms
2025-01-22
During the seminar, participants evaluated the current status, objectives, and key directions of the unified digital livestock system and identified areas for further development and improvement. They discussed registering each high-yield livestock, such as yaks and semi intensified farmed animals. Additionally, they exchanged ideas on increasing the system's cost-effectiveness and efficiency, fully integrating herders into electronic services, and improving the user interface.

In Mongolia, there are two national networks for monitoring and assessing the condition of rangelands. One of these networks, operated by the NAHEM and the ALACAG, monitors and evaluates rangeland ecosystem activities and their changes at the regional and national levels. The photo-monitoring network, under the Ministry of Land Management, monitors and evaluates the impact of rangeland use, including its effects.
